Unusually Kinetically Inert Monocationic Neptunyl Complex with a Fluorescein-Modified 1,10-Phenanthroline-2,9-dicarboxylate Ligand: Specific Separation and Detection in Gel Electrophoresis

Abstract: We found a singly charged Np(V)O 2 + complex with unprecedented kinetic inertness in aqueous solution, one million times slower than the widely accepted fast kinetics of neptunyl complexes. An inert NpO 2 + complex with a fluorescent 1,10-phenanthroline-2,9-dicarboxylate derivative was found by kinetic selection using pol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is (PAGE) from a small chemical library.
